Job Summary

The patient experience improvement project manager supports the enhancement and improvement of overall patient experience for MGB. Under the direction of the director of patient experience, the improvement project manager will support the identification of opportunities to inform overall strategic goal setting. The improvement project manager supports the development and implementation of improvement initiatives which align with MGB’s patient experience strategy and goals. The improvement project manager will work closely with the director of patient experience in supporting site and local leadership to assure alignment of patient experience strategy and goals

Essential Functions
• Identifying trends, patterns, and improvement opportunities through review of patient feedback data.
• Facilitates identification of improvement opportunities or other performance related key takeaways for floors/clinics in patient experience. Work with Director in messaging to leadership.
• Execute, document, and share site and floor observations to gain insight of best practices and drivers of patient experience results.
• Supports local site meetings to support the guidance and / or implementation of interventions.
• Tracks effectiveness of interventions by consistently reviewing patient experience outcome data and feedback.
• Maintain and deliver training programs for staff on best practices for patient interaction and service recovery.
• Maintain, and implement service excellence / recognition programming.
• Help build and maintain patient experience guideline repository including best practices, interventions and trainings focused on improvement, will require review of evidence based and industry standard research.
• Supports special projects relating to enterprise patient experience initiatives.
• Interfaces with patient experience measurement team to gather required data supporting rigorous improvement cycles.
• Plans, execute, and delivers projects and deliverables on time, ensuring alignment with organizational goals, stakeholder expectations.
• Create regular communication materials for key constituencies; prepares reports for department leaders and stakeholders.
• Make presentations related to projects at the department or hospital level for informational awareness and to support PE goals.
• Supports ongoing maintenance of patient experience websites, social media and intranet sites with storytelling, statistics and other information.
• Support HRO rounds as needed
• Other duties as assigned
• Will be required to travel regularly to sites within the MGB network for observations and feedback
• Develops comprehensive project plans and monitors and manages multiple projects from initiation through completion.
• Secures required resources and uses formal processes and tools to manage resources, budgets, risks, and changes.
• Manages projects to ensure on-time completion, within specifications, and within budget.
• Communicates regularly on project status with project stakeholders.
• Owns project plans for multiple large-scale projects.
• Provides guidance to project coordinators and project managers.
• Identifies potential risks early, analyzes the possible impact, and develops mitigation strategies.

About Mass General Brigham

Mass General Brigham is an integrated healthcare system that offers patients a continuum of coordinated high-quality care. The system includes primary care and specialty physicians, community hospitals, the two founding academic medical centers, specialty facilities, community health centers, and other health-related entities. Mass General Brigham was founded in 1994 by Brigham and Women's Hospital and Massachusetts General Hospital.
